Abstract
The present invention relates to emission-control equipment technical fields, and a kind of exhaust-gas treatment filter device, including air inlet pipe are disclosed, the bottom of the air inlet pipe is fixedly connected with fixed block, and the port opened up at the top of the bottom of air inlet pipe and fixed block communicates, and thread groove is offered below port madial wall.The present invention solves the problems, such as to handle the dust complex steps and waste water resource in exhaust gas in the prior art, the present invention passes through to the first filter screen, the mutually matched use of second filter screen and carbon-point, after being entered in air inlet pipe due to exhaust gas, it must be by being discharged in escape pipe in the first filter screen and the second filter screen, in the first filter screen, under the cooperation of second filter screen and carbon-point by the dust separation in exhaust gas in the first filter screen, the dust being collected by filtration periodically is handled, water-washing method is avoided to cause the problem of post-processing dust complexity, to facilitate processing dust, and water resource is saved, and protect water environment.

Technical field
The present invention relates to emission-control equipment technical field, specially a kind of exhaust-gas treatment filter device.
Background technology
When exhaust gas to be discharged, a large amount of dust is contained in the inside of exhaust gas, and the mode of former factory processes exhaust gas is for factory
Exhaust gas is expelled directly out, with the improvement of people's environmental awareness, factory is that exhaust gas is filtered processing when handling exhaust gas.
When handling in the prior art the dust that contains in exhaust gas, exhaust gas is generally subjected to washing process, by dust from useless
Be detached from gas, such operation can detach dust from exhaust gas, but such operation can waste water resource, and water
Water environment can be influenced when discharge, the mud conditioning isolated is got up relatively complicated.
Invention content
(One)The technical issues of solution
In view of the deficiencies of the prior art, it the present invention provides a kind of exhaust-gas treatment filter device, solves and locates in the prior art
The problem of managing the dust complex steps and waste water resource in exhaust gas.

Operation principle:In use, exhaust gas is by air inlet pipe and external thread sleeve, and enters in the first filter screen, when exhaust gas exists
When being detained in the first filter screen, dust and microparticle in exhaust gas can be absorbed by carbon-point, the pressure inside the first filter screen
When increase, exhaust gas passes through the first filter screen and by the first filter screen and the second filter screen and from into escape pipe in exhaust gas
It, can be by dust-filtering in the first filter screen, not every a period of time, rotary seal set, by sealing shroud from close when two filter screens
It is removed in capping, and moves up sealing shroud, movement is opened from the lower section of sealing cover by escape pipe, removable cover is rotated, by the first mistake
Dust in strainer is handled.
